The appearance of metamyth as a political factor has to be understood in the context of the emergence by the twentieth century of the phenomenon of mass political awareness, that is, largescale sensitivity to political appeals and an activist political commitment to political goals.

Already in the late nineteenth century and especially by the beginning of the twentieth, conscious political life, especially in europe, was increasingly beginning to gravitate toward, and be galvanized by, grand transcendental fictionswhat i call metamythcapable of activating wide support among the increasingly literate and thus politically mobilizable masses.
